49. Rosie Thomas

Genre: Singer/Songwriter, Folk
Released: December 12th, 2006
Label: Sub Pop

This is probably my favorite Rosie Thomas, it features a number of singer/songwriters including Sufjan Stevens, Denison Witmer, David Bazan, Damien Jurado, and Jeremy Enigk (formerly of Sunny Day Real Estate). I never cared for Sufjan, Jeremy Enigk is fantastic and I havn't heard the others but am interested in checking them out.

Thomas has a beautiful voice thats enchanting with the music, I probably wouldn't love her music half as much if she wasn't from Seattle. Her music reminds me of that, and watership down for some reason, anyway shes most similar to Deb Talan that I can think of. Lyrically the album is for the most part kind of lame and straight up sappy theres alot of stuff like "Sometimes I cry when it's late at night and you're not there to lay next to me morning breaks and the sun warms my face how I wish it was you warming me" but luckily the music/vocal work makes up for it, though the lyrics can sound like something from a teenagers diary they can be very relate able at times despite the corny metaphors. This album is probably my favorite album shes released because its the most solid all the way through.
